Why Companies are Integrating DAM & Online Proofing DAM There are a growing number of organizations who have or are planning to integrate their Digital Asset Management (DAM) system with an Online Proofing (OP) system. This integration trend has been underway for the past four (4) years, but has accelerated over the past twelve (12) months as more DAM Managers, Marketing Teams, and Creative Teams work together to effectively incorporate these two systems that are integral to an effective Work In Progress (WIP) process. While there are many reasons and use cases to support the need for integration that we ll explore in the future, in this article, we ll examine three of the most commonly cited reasons for integrating DAM and Online Proofing systems. These cover the basics of why this is becoming increasingly common in organizations. Perhaps even expected.

1 Making DAM A Critical Part of the WIP Process Work In Progress (WIP) is becoming a top three priority for marketing organizations. Marketing organizations know that an effective WIP process allows them to optimize how many, how quickly and how cost-effectively they can produce approved assets to fuel an ever increasing number of campaigns. Unfortunately in too many organizations the existing DAM system is not effectively incorporated into the WIP process. This not only creates lost value, but also leads to many marketing teams starting to circumvent the current DAM systems and replace them with other storage solutions. This is a wasted opportunity and wasted resources (time, dollars). Significant value can be achieved through even basic integration Remember that your Online Proofing system is where assets will be routed through for review and approval. Make your DAM a valuable part of the WIP process by integrating it with an Online Proofing system. With a click of a button, existing assets like last year s direct mail piece can be pushed from your DAM to the online proofing system to be reviewed and updated to reflect this year s Spring Campaign. Reviewers can pull in appropriate approved content like product images from the DAM directly into the Online Proofing system, pick the right one, and include it into the content they re reviewing. These basic points of integration make the DAM more valuable to the WIP process and participants by speeding up how quickly and easily you can make use of assets from the DAM.

2 Guaranteeing All Approved Assets End Up in the DAM The DAM is the single source of all approved assets. That is one of the primary justifications to investing in a DAM. The Online Proofing system is going to be used to route, review and approve all assets. Unfortunately even after significant investments in technology and training not many organizations can say that their DAM lives up to that promise. Why? The whole organization knows that the DAM is where final approved assets are supposed to go. You were told during training for DAM System X. There is the problem. Saying and doing don t always align. It s not that people want to break the rules. It s just that the goal (as the marketer or creative or agency) was to deliver a final approved asset for use. That was done. Remembering to upload it to the DAM where it can be found and used by others (Marketing, Creative, Agencies) in the future is quickly drowned out by other urgent priorities. Instead of ending up in the DAM, that final approved asset will take up residence in an inbox, a network share drive, Dropbox, or anywhere except the DAM. By integrating DAM with Online Proofing, this problem can be eliminated. You ll know where every approved asset is going to be at the point of approval. That is where the integration between your DAM and Online Proofing systems comes in. Once an asset is marked as approved in the Online Proofing tool it sends a message to the DAM. That message basically translates to Hi, I have a newly approved asset. Come pick me up. The DAM receives the message, sends a request to the Online Proofing tool for the new approved asset and then stores it in the DAM. That s it. No user intervention required. The whole trip from Online Proofing to DAM is automated and doesn t require anyone (the marketer, the agency, the DAM Manager) to do anything.

3 Eliminating the Naked Asset The Naked Asset - a term that DAM Managers know well. There are assets that show up or are already in the DAM that have little to no Metadata attached to them. It s a case of if an asset doesn t have Metadata does it really exist? Why does this problem occur? Everyone agreed on the Metadata attributes and agreed that applying the Metadata is critical to ensure assets can easily be found in the future. Seems simple. What s the problem? Again, it s not that you (or anybody else in the company) wants to break the rules. It s just that the goal was to deliver an approved asset. You did that and now are off to the next urgent priority. Applying Metadata is valuable, but the payoff is not immediate so you are going to ignore doing it. Naked Asset becomes Clothed Asset. Defined, searchable, usable, valuable. Your Online Proofing system (if it s a good one) should allow you to capture metadata during the review and approval process. All sorts of critical information are communicated during this phase. Capturing this information doesn t place any extra burden on the people involved in the review process. This information needs to be communicated so that the reviewers have the necessary context to provide their feedback. So why not input this information (metadata!) through a series of drop downs, pick lists and other input fields? And then when the file is approved and the DAM comes to pick it up (automatically!) it can also pick up the metadata and map it to the corresponding fields in the DAM. Metadata you can capture during review & approval: What? A banner ad Who produced it? ACME Agency Where can it be used? USA, Canada, UK
